Output 8de7fef72884ecada2ea34430d463efd7453fc2f8f31432dfc1d9404edd1a2ae:0

value
1503595309
script pubkey
OP_0 OP_PUSHBYTES_20 9418d1642148036fb71627c899e7a889d967bf08
address
tb1qjsvdzeppfqpkldckylyfneag38vk00cgkhuphs
transaction
8de7fef72884ecada2ea34430d463efd7453fc2f8f31432dfc1d9404edd1a2ae
confirmations
101328
spent
true